AI Brief

Q2 FY26 earnings call · Aug 4, 2026
Q2 FY26

TL;DR. Viemed delivered record Q2 revenue and broad patient growth, prompting it to raise the low end of full-year revenue guidance and lower its net CapEx outlook. It also cut full-year Adjusted EBITDA guidance and reported lower Adjusted EBITDA, gross margin, and attributable net income amid investment and revenue-mix pressure.

Bullish
  • + Record Q2 revenue rose 23.9% year over year and 3.6% sequentially.
  • + Ventilator patients reached a record 12,635, up 4.5% sequentially.
  • + PAP therapy and sleep resupply patients grew strongly year over year and sequentially.
  • + The company raised the low end of full-year net revenue guidance to $314 million–$320 million.
  • + The company lowered its full-year net CapEx outlook to 8.5%–10.0% of net revenue.
  • + First-half operating cash flow and free cash flow increased from the prior year.
Bearish
  • Full-year Adjusted EBITDA guidance was cut to $64 million–$68 million.
  • Q2 Adjusted EBITDA declined 4.0% year over year and its margin fell to 17.6% from 22.7%.
  • Gross margin declined year over year amid revenue-mix and temporary maternal-health costs.
  • SG&A increased faster than revenue due to growth investments and temporary operating duplication.
